February 20, 1947 Battle of Laiwu
On this day 78 years ago, on February 20, 1947 (January 30, 1947), the Battle of Laiwu was a great victory. In January 1947, Chiang Kai-shek gathered more than 310,000 elite Kuomintang troops and launched a massive attack on the Shandong Liberated Area on the north and south lines. Chen Cheng, the chief of the enemy staff, personally arrived in Xuzhou to command, and claimed: "The success or failure of the party-state depends on the battle of Lunan; only success is allowed, and failure is not allowed." At that time, the Ouzhen Group of the enemy army on the southern front attacked Linyi in the north with 8 integrated divisions, and the three armies of the Li Xianzhou Group on the northern front were supported by Laiwu and Xintai on the Jiaoji Line in an attempt to make a decisive battle with the East China Liberation Army in Yimeng Mountain District. Under the leadership of Chen Yi and others, the East China Liberation Army decided to avoid the main force of the enemy on the southern front, give up Linyi on its own initiative, and hide seven columns of our main force in the starry night to march north, in order to annihilate the enemy on the northern front; at the same time, two columns disguised the main force, blocking the enemy on the southern front near Linyi, creating the illusion of a decisive battle with the enemy and crossing the river westward. Therefore, the deceived enemy concentrated most of his troops and cautiously advanced towards Linyi; on the other hand, he ordered the army on the northern front to quickly move south and penetrate into the middle of Shandong. From February 20 to 23, the East China Field Army surrounded and annihilated all the enemies going south in the Laiwu area. This campaign annihilated 7 enemy divisions 60,000 more than people, captured Li Xianzhou, deputy commander of the enemy's second appeasement zone, recovered 13 cities, and connected the three liberated areas of Shandong, Bohai and Jiaodong.
